from __future__ import annotations
import argparse
import os
import re
import subprocess
from pathlib import Path
from setuptools import distutils # type: ignore[import]
UNKNOWN = "Unknown"
RELEASE_PATTERN = re.compile(r"/v[0-9]+(\.[0-9]+)*(-rc[0-9]+)?/")
def get_sha(pytorch_root: str | Path) -> str:
try:
rev = None
if os.path.exists(os.path.join(pytorch_root, ".git")):
rev = subprocess.check_output(
["git", "rev-parse", "HEAD"], cwd=pytorch_root
)
elif os.path.exists(os.path.join(pytorch_root, ".hg")):
rev = subprocess.check_output(
["hg", "identify", "-r", "."], cwd=pytorch_root
)
if rev:
return rev.decode("ascii").strip()
except Exception:
pass
return UNKNOWN
def get_tag(pytorch_root: str | Path) -> str:
try:
tag = subprocess.run(
["git", "describe", "--tags", "--exact"],
cwd=pytorch_root,
encoding="ascii",
capture_output=True,
).stdout.strip()
if RELEASE_PATTERN.match(tag):
return tag
else:
return UNKNOWN
except Exception:
return UNKNOWN
def get_torch_version(sha: str | None = None) -> str:
pytorch_root = Path(__file__).absolute().parent.parent
version = open(pytorch_root / "version.txt").read().strip()
return version + '+debian'
if __name__ == "__main__":
parser = argparse.ArgumentParser(
description="Generate torch/version.py from build and environment metadata."
)
parser.add_argument(
"--is-debug",
"--is_debug",
type=distutils.util.strtobool,
help="Whether this build is debug mode or not.",
)
parser.add_argument("--cuda-version", "--cuda_version", type=str)
parser.add_argument("--hip-version", "--hip_version", type=str)
parser.add_argument("--xpu-version", "--xpu_version", type=str)
args = parser.parse_args()
assert args.is_debug is not None
args.cuda_version = None if args.cuda_version == "" else args.cuda_version
args.hip_version = None if args.hip_version == "" else args.hip_version
args.xpu_version = None if args.xpu_version == "" else args.xpu_version
pytorch_root = Path(__file__).parent.parent
version_path = pytorch_root / "torch" / "version.py"
# Attempt to get tag first, fall back to sha if a tag was not found
tagged_version = get_tag(pytorch_root)
sha = get_sha(pytorch_root)
if tagged_version == UNKNOWN:
version = get_torch_version(sha)
else:
version = tagged_version
with open(version_path, "w") as f:
f.write("from typing import Optional\n\n")
f.write("__all__ = ['__version__', 'debug', 'cuda', 'git_version', 'hip']\n")
f.write(f"__version__ = '{version}'\n")
# NB: This is not 100% accurate, because you could have built the
# library code with DEBUG, but csrc without DEBUG (in which case
# this would claim to be a release build when it's not.)
f.write(f"debug = {repr(bool(args.is_debug))}\n")
f.write(f"cuda: Optional[str] = {repr(args.cuda_version)}\n")
f.write(f"git_version = {repr(sha)}\n")
f.write(f"hip: Optional[str] = {repr(args.hip_version)}\n")
f.write(f"xpu: Optional[str] = {repr(args.xpu_version)}\n")
